Wireless Mesh Networks (WMNs) are have secured a significant position in the technological world due to their unique characteristics. These networks are dynamic, self-healing, and self-organizing in which the nodes reflexively set-up and maintain mesh connectivity with each other. Having these characteristics, WMNs enjoy great benefits such as low-upfront costs, reliability, and prompt troubleshooting. Despite all these fringe benefits, one of the greatest challenges in wireless mesh networks is that they are exposed to a number of hazardous security vulnerabilities. In this paper we investigate WMNs security attacks, security goals and various defense mechanisms for defending the attacks.
